Research and Development Assistant (Summer 2024)

Overview of Position:

Streck is recruiting a Research and Development Assistant to join our Research and Development Team. This position will provide experience to candidates interested in industry science careers. Primary responsibilities will include lab and inventory maintenance. This is an excellent opportunity to put your organizational skills to work in an industry setting.
